CC1005-AH20R · Fleet camera
CC1005-AH20R combines a 1080p vehicle camera with millimeter-wave radar functions for projects that need visual context, multi-target detection and distance measurement.

System role
Define the camera's monitored zone, required image or detection function, compatible display or recorder, alarm outputs, cabling and power before installation.
Confirm lens view, mounting height, connector, video standard, cable length and environmental exposure for the actual vehicle.
Confirm whether the camera operates alone or requires a monitor, MDVR, AI host, alarm device, platform or other interface.
Current structured record
| Voltage | 12/24V |
|---|---|
| Video Record Resolution | 1920x1080 |
| Application | Suitable for All Vehicles |
| Operating Temperature | -30℃ ~ 75℃ |
| Warranty | 15 Months |
